自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(407)
  • 资源 (2)
  • 收藏
  • 关注

原创 IDEA中add framework support时没有 JavaEE 以及 WebApplication

本人用的是IDEA 2020.1版本,看了一下也有人遇到过这个问题,但还没有解决办法。其实造成这个的原因可能是在安装IDEA是Disable了一些配置,只要将其Enable即可以下是本人的解决方案:File -> Settings -> Plugins -> Installed找到JavaEE勾选,重启IDEA即可由于本人只需要这个Web Application,...

2020-04-17 17:05:12 20350 18

原创 Java反射学习

在计算机科学中,反射是指计算机程序在运行时(Run time)可以访问、检测和修改它本身状态或行为的一种能力。用比喻来说,反射就是程序在运行的时候能够“观察”并且修改自己的行为。重点是运行时在Java中利用反射获得一个Class对象有三种方法:通过forNameClass a=Class.forName();直接获取某一个类的ClassClass a=Test.Class...

2019-11-01 23:28:27 195

原创 HashSet, LinkedHashSet, TreeSet学习

SetHashSet基于哈希表实现,支持快速查找,但不支持有序性操作。并且失去了元素的插入顺序信息,也就是说使用迭代器遍历HashSet得到的结果是不确定的LinkedHashSet具有HashSet的查找效率,且内部使用双向链表维护元素的插入顺序TreeSet基于红黑树实现,支持有序性操作,但是查找效率不如HashSet。HashSet查找的时间复杂度为O(1),TreeSet查找...

2019-10-24 21:06:23 188

原创 Leetcode 1021 Best Sightseeing Pair

Given an arrayAof positive integers,A[i]represents the value of thei-th sightseeing spot, and twosightseeing spotsiandjhave distancej - ibetween them.Thescoreof a pair (i < j) of si...

2019-03-26 19:29:26 183

转载 TCP协议疑难杂症全景解析

转载自:https://blog.csdn.net/dog250/article/details/6612496  说明:1).本文以TCP的发展历程解析容易引起混淆,误会的方方面面2).本文不会贴大量的源码,大多数是以文字形式描述,我相信文字看起来是要比代码更轻松的3).针对对象:对TCP已经有了全面了解的人。因为本文不会解析TCP头里面的每一个字段或者3次握手的细节,也不会解...

2019-01-02 22:08:52 205 1

原创 Gym 101986F Pizza Delivery(最短路+tarjan)

题意:一个有向图,n个点,m条边,1为起点,2为终点,问每次反转一条边的方向,最短路会不会发生改变,如果变短了,输出HAPPY,变长了或者到达不了了输出SAD,不变的话输出SOSO先正向图跑一遍最短路,反向图也跑一遍最短路,对于一个边(u,v),假如dis[u]+rev[v]+w==dis[2],那么他就是最短路上的一条路径,用这些路径重新建一个图,跑一遍tarjan,对于一条边,如果dis[...

2018-12-14 13:21:11 372 1

原创 UVALive 8275 Annual Congress of MUD(网络流+建图)

题目链接:https://cn.vjudge.net/problem/UVALive-8275题目大意:举办一个持续D天的聚会,每个人可以在[x,y]这个时间区间来,每个人都必须参加聚会,且只能参加一次一天,boss需要让聚会人最多的那一天人最少,设这个数为T,给出n个人的时间区间,如果某个人来了以后T会增加,就输出这个人的编号一开始往网络流的方向想了,但是也没想出个所以然,自己还是菜啊....

2018-11-18 22:26:19 307

原创 Happy-2018-Graph theory 题解

bzoj 4443首先很容易看出这是一个需要使用二分的二分图,要选出第K大的数,即找到第n-k+1小的数,对于题目中的两个数字不能在同一行或同一列,这是一个在二分图题目中常见的条件,对应的解决方法就是使用行列建边所以最后的过程是首先我们二分出一个值,对于小于等于这个值的数,进行行列建图,最后判断匹配数是否为n-k+1即可#include&amp;amp;lt;iostream&amp;amp;gt;#include&amp;amp;lt...

2018-11-16 18:29:05 333

原创 UVA 1345 Jamie's Contact Groups(二分+最大流)

题目:UVA - 1345题意:有n个人,m个组,给出每个人想要去的分组,每个人只能去一个组,问人数最多的那个组最少有多少个人二分一下每个组的可以放的人数,然后每个组与汇点相连,容量为二分的值,源点与每个人相连,容量为1,每个人与想去的组连边,容量为1,跑一边最大流判断即可#include&lt;iostream&gt;#include&lt;cstdio&gt;#include...

2018-10-30 12:52:46 1545

原创 UVALive 3972 March of the Penguins (最大流+拆点)

题目:UVALive 3972同LightOJ 1154题意:有一群企鹅,n块冰,给出每个企鹅的最大跳跃距离,再给出冰的坐标和上面存在的企鹅个数和允许跳跃的次数,问有哪些冰是可以将所有的企鹅汇聚起来的对于每一块冰进行拆点,容量为允许跳跃次数,源点向这块冰连一条边,容量为这个冰的企鹅个数。然后n^2枚举冰与冰,如果它们之间的距离小于最大跳跃距离,就连一条边,容量为无穷,因为冰与冰之间不限...

2018-10-29 12:01:56 259

原创 UVALive 5095 Transportation(费用流+拆边)

题目:UVALive - 5095题意:n个城市,m条路,现在要运输K个单位的货物,对于每条路都有个系数ai,带着x单位的货物路过这条路需要支付ai*x*x的费用,每条路有个运输货物的最大容量,问运输k单位的货物所需的最小费用以前写的费用流都是单位流量的费用,如果这次还这么写会发现第3个样例中货物全部都往ai=1的那条边跑了,但实际上两条路各跑一个更优。观察到容量很小,只有5,所以对于每一...

2018-10-27 19:41:40 183

原创 UVALive 2197 Paint the Roads(费用流)

题目链接:UVALive-2197题意:n个点,m条边,还有一个k,给出每条边的信息,让你选择一些边,使得这些边组成的图里面,每个点只属于k个回路上,问最小的费用如果每个点都只在k个回路上,那么这些点的出度入度是相等的,都是等于k,所以对于每个点,拆点分别连源点汇点,容量为k,费用为0,然后边就正常的连上,容量为1,费用为边权,跑一遍费用流,若最后的流量等于k*n,就是答案,否则就是-1...

2018-10-27 16:31:38 178

原创 UVA 11082 Matrix Decompressing (网络流)

题目:UVA11082题意:有一个n行m列的矩阵,给出前n行的和,前m列的和,让构造出这个矩阵,保证有解,矩阵中的每个值在1-20之间源点向每一行连边,每一列向汇点连边,然后每个格子就是该行与该列连边,题目中说每一个矩阵的小格子的值必须大于0,如果这时候我们把容量设为20是不对的,因为这样会出现跑出来0的情况。所以对于行与列之间的连边,容量应设为19,也就是我们默认流了1的流量了,所以源点...

2018-10-27 10:05:58 267

原创 ZOJ 3829

Known NotationTime Limit: 2 Seconds      Memory Limit: 65536 KBDo you know reverse Polish notation (RPN)? It is a known notation in the area of mathematics and computer science. It is also known a...

2018-10-25 08:17:12 192

原创 ZOJ 3529 A Game Between Alice and Bob(SG)

                                                                         A Game Between Alice and Bob                                                      Time Limit: 5 Seconds      Memory Limit: 26...

2018-10-24 14:41:38 195

原创 UVA 11324 The Largest Clique (强连通分量 +dp)

题目链接:UVA 11324题意:给一个有向图,求一个结点数最大的结点集,使得该结点集中任意两点u和v满足:要么u可以到达v,要么v可以到达u,或是相互可达建图,跑一遍强联通,然后用连通分量建新图,求一个新的DAG图上的最大权路径#include&lt;iostream&gt;#include&lt;cstdio&gt;#include&lt;cstring&gt;#inclu...

2018-10-23 14:52:57 153

原创 UVA 12293 Box Game (SG函数)

题目链接: UVA12293题意:https://cn.vjudge.net/problem/UVA-12293#author=2017wph对于那一个少球的盒子其实不用太多去考虑,只需要控制最多球的那个盒子,对于这个多球的,只要把它的数量控制在尽量多就行了,也就是(n+1)/2 到n-1个,然后SG函数找找规律就行了规律是2^i-1#include&lt;iostream&gt...

2018-10-23 09:55:23 140

原创 CodeChef AMLEX Poetic word(网络流)

Poetic wordDhinwaji is an acclaimed poet and likes to play with words and letters. He has bought some stickers where each sticker has a lower case english letter (a-z). The letters are indexed from ...

2018-10-18 09:05:48 278

原创 UVALive 8196 && Gym 101889I Imperial roads(最小生成树+LCA)

题目:https://icpcarchive.ecs.baylor.edu/index.php?option=com_onlinejudge&amp;Itemid=8&amp;page=show_problem&amp;problem=6218题意:给出一个图,再给出q次询问,每次询问包含一条边,求出含这条边的最小生成树的权值先求一遍最小生成树,对于每一次询问,假如这一条边在最小生成树上边...

2018-10-03 21:15:04 322

原创 ABC110 C - String Transformation

 C - String TransformationTime Limit: 2 sec / Memory Limit: 1024 MBScore : 300300 pointsProblem StatementYou are given strings SS and TT consisting of lowercase English letters.You can per...

2018-09-29 09:47:55 973

原创 51nod 1241 特殊的排序

1241 特殊的排序题目来源: 摩根斯坦利的比赛题基准时间限制:1 秒 空间限制:131072 KB 分值: 80 难度:5级算法题 收藏 关注一个数组的元素为1至N的整数,现在要对这个数组进行排序,在排序时只能将元素放在数组的头部或尾部,问至少需要移动多少个数字,才能完成整个排序过程?例如:2 5 3 4 1 将1移到头部 =&gt; 1 2 5 3 4 将5移到...

2018-09-28 16:24:07 212

原创 POJ 2391 Ombrophobic Bovines(二分建图+网络流+floyd)

                                                                                    Ombrophobic BovinesTime Limit: 1000MS   Memory Limit: 65536K Total Submissions: 21280   Accepted: 45...

2018-09-18 12:57:46 145

原创 HDU 3987 && HDU 6214(最小割的边数)

HDU 3987HDU 6214两个题目都差不多,都是求最小割的最少割边数量,HDU 3987分了边的方向,但是也一样对于每一个边,将它的容量变为w=w*(maxm+1)+1;因为最小割的容量最后都是一样的,+1是为了算出边数,如果不加一,最后就是跑出一个最小割,因为最小割是相同的,所以不+1的话本质上是没有区别的,但是+1以后,边数少的会变成最小割,最后跑出来的答案对maxm+1取模...

2018-09-13 09:59:09 238

原创 HDU 4725 The Shortest Path in Nya Graph(最短路)

The Shortest Path in Nya GraphTime Limit: 2000/1000 MS (Java/Others)    Memory Limit: 32768/32768 K (Java/Others)Total Submission(s): 11609    Accepted Submission(s): 2522 Problem DescriptionT...

2018-09-11 11:07:54 139

原创 ACM-ICPC 2018 徐州赛区网络预赛 J. Maze Designer(最大生成树+lca)

After the long vacation, the maze designer master has to do his job. A tour company gives him a map which is a rectangle. The map consists of N \times MN×M little squares. That is to say, the height o...

2018-09-10 08:52:58 282

原创 Codeforces 900C Remove Extra One(思维)

C. Remove Extra Onetime limit per test2 secondsmemory limit per test256 megabytesinputstandard inputoutputstandard outputYou are given a permutation p of length n. Remove one element...

2018-09-09 09:56:08 183

原创 lightoj 1296 Again Stone Game(SG函数)

1296 - Again Stone Game    PDF (English) Statistics Forum Time Limit: 2 second(s) Memory Limit: 32 MB Alice and Bob are playing a stone game. Initially there are n piles of stones an...

2018-09-08 09:27:28 201

原创 lightoj 1199 Partitioning Game(SG函数)

1199 - Partitioning Game    PDF (English) Statistics Forum Time Limit: 4 second(s) Memory Limit: 32 MB Alice and Bob are playing a strange game. The rules of the game are:1.      I...

2018-09-08 09:00:40 269

原创 lightoj 1253 - Misere Nim(nim博弈)

1253 - Misere Nim    PDF (English) Statistics Forum Time Limit: 1 second(s) Memory Limit: 32 MB Alice and Bob are playing game of Misère Nim. Misère Nim is a game playing on k piles ...

2018-09-08 08:40:26 232

原创 Wannafly挑战赛 23 B 游戏(SG函数运用)

链接:https://www.nowcoder.com/acm/contest/161/B来源:牛客网 时间限制:C/C++ 1秒,其他语言2秒空间限制:C/C++ 262144K,其他语言524288K64bit IO Format: %lld题目描述小N和小O在玩游戏。他们面前放了n堆石子,第i堆石子一开始有ci颗石头。他们轮流从某堆石子中取石子,不能不取。最后无法操作的人...

2018-09-07 22:13:42 166

原创 lightoj 图论题(二分图与网络流)总结

LightOJ 1149题意:给两个集合,要求去掉一些元素,使得剩下的两个集合的元素尽量的少,且第二个集合的数都不能整除第一个集合的数最小点覆盖=最大匹配数,所以对于那些第二个集合能整除第一个集合的数,就连一条边,最后跑一次匈牙利,就能知道要去掉多少个数了LightOJ 1150题意:给一个地图,有一些怪兽和人,每个怪兽都要去吓一个人,怪兽只能走上下左右四个方向,一个怪兽只会吓一个...

2018-09-07 19:09:57 319

原创 Lightoj 1237 Cyber Cafe(费用流)

1237 - Cyber Cafe    PDF (English) Statistics Forum Time Limit: 2 second(s) Memory Limit: 32 MB After graduating in CS, Mr 'AcmHateKori' has opened a cyber café. His business was run...

2018-09-07 17:04:48 252

原创 Lightoj 1150 Ghosts!(bfs+二分+二分图)

1150 - Ghosts!    PDF (English) Statistics Forum Time Limit: 2 second(s) Memory Limit: 32 MB It's a dark, cloudy and spooky night. The ghosts of 'VutPara' graveyard have awakened. Th...

2018-09-07 09:51:29 228

原创 lightoj 1429 Assassin`s Creed (II) (强联通缩点+闭包+最小不相交路径覆盖)

1429 - Assassin`s Creed (II)    PDF (English) Statistics Forum Time Limit: 4 second(s) Memory Limit: 32 MB Ezio needs to kill N targets located in N different cities. The cities are ...

2018-09-03 08:18:18 321

原创 lightoj 1356 Prime Independence(最大独立集+HK算法)

1356 - Prime Independence    PDF (English) Statistics Forum Time Limit: 3 second(s) Memory Limit: 32 MB A set of integers is called prime independent if none of its member is a prime...

2018-09-02 20:22:07 420

转载 二分图基本概念

https://winguse.com/blog/tag/%E6%9C%80%E5%A4%A7%E7%8B%AC%E7%AB%8B%E9%9B%86/ 基本概念二分图顶点可以分成两个不相交的集使得在同一个集内的顶点不相邻(没有共同边)的图。最大匹配这个没啥说的,就是两个集合中的元素两两配对,使配对的数量最多。独立集从所有点中,选出一些点,这些点两两之间都没有边相连。...

2018-09-02 15:59:15 312

原创 lightoj 1171 Knights in Chessboard (II)(二分图匹配+奇偶建图)

1171 - Knights in Chessboard (II)    PDF (English) Statistics Forum Time Limit: 3 second(s) Memory Limit: 32 MB Given an m x n chessboard where some of the cells are broken. Now you ...

2018-09-02 15:40:35 484

原创 HDU 1507 Uncle Tom's Inherited Land*(二分图匹配+奇偶建图)

Uncle Tom's Inherited Land*Time Limit: 2000/1000 MS (Java/Others)    Memory Limit: 65536/32768 K (Java/Others)Total Submission(s): 4036    Accepted Submission(s): 1686Special Judge Problem Descr...

2018-09-02 14:54:13 178

原创 2018南京网络赛 Magical Girl Haze (分层图最短路)

题目链接:https://nanti.jisuanke.com/t/31001ACM-ICPC 2018 南京赛区网络预赛L-Magical Girl HazeTime Limit: 2000/1000 MS (Java/Others) Memory Limit: 256MBProblem DescriptionThere are N cities in the country, a...

2018-09-01 20:04:12 449

原创 lightoj 1198 Karate Competition(费用流)

1198 - Karate Competition    PDF (English) Statistics Forum Time Limit: 2 second(s) Memory Limit: 32 MB Your karate club challenged another karate club in your town. Each club enters...

2018-08-31 18:43:23 174

TCP/IP网络编程 [韩] 尹圣雨(带书签)

第一部分主要介绍网络编程基础知识。此部分主要论述Windows和Linux平台网络编程必备基础知识,未过多涉及不同操作系统特性。 第二部分和第三部分与操作系统有关。第二部分主要是Linux相关内容,而第三部分主要是Windows相关内容。从事Windows编程的朋友浏览第二部分内容后,同样可以提高技艺。 第四部分对全书内容进行总结,包含了作者在自身经验基础上总结的学习建议,还介绍了网络编程经典书籍

2019-04-19

浅析最大最小定理在信息学竞赛中的应用--周冬

周冬神犇的浅析最大最小定理在信息学竞赛中的应用,网络流,分数规划...

2018-06-10

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除